As far as I can remember the origins of Bedrock are the original console releases which couldn't ship a JVM. So a whole new codebase was developed, and ultimately it was more performant as it had to run on 7th gen consoles.

Console releases were done by a different studio originally, 4J Studios. Bedrock spawned from the mobile ports, and eventually replaced the console editions and had different features.
